Earth headed for 'jaw-dropping' population decline – 'We'll have to reorganise societies'

The study also announced significant declines in the working-age populations of China and India, the world’s two most populous countries, portending a weakening in their global economic power.

If study’s projections become reality, this is expected to have huge ramifications for the US, whose economy is expected to trail China’s in size in just 15 years.

This means as China’s working-age population declines in the second half of the century, the US may reclaim the economic top spot by 2098.

This is on the proviso immigration continues to replenish the American workforce.
